What the TTC450 PRO CNC Router Machine Actually Is
The TTC450 PRO CNC Router Machine is a three-axis CNC routing system designed for precision cutting, carving, and engraving across a range of materials. It operates on computer-controlled motion across X, Y, and Z axes — meaning the cutting path is driven entirely by digital input, not hand guidance.
This is what makes CNC routing fundamentally different from manual work. The machine executes the same path the same way every single time. For production runs where consistency across pieces matters — whether that’s 10 identical cabinet panels or 500 engraved promotional items — that repeatability is the core value.
The TTC450 PRO uses a spindle motor for cutting and carving, combined with a rigid aluminum frame construction that minimizes flex during operation. Frame rigidity directly affects output quality — any movement in the structure during a cut introduces error into the finished piece. Software and Operation
The TTC450 PRO CNC Router runs on GRBL — a widely used, open-source CNC control protocol that works with multiple software platforms. Candle is the most commonly used interface for GRBL machines in India, and it’s straightforward enough that operators can move from installation to first cut without weeks of training.
For buyers already working in design software like Fusion 360, Inkscape, or VCarve, the workflow is equally practical — design in your preferred software, export toolpaths in a GRBL-compatible format, and run the job on the machine. The compatibility with established software means you’re not locked into a proprietary system that limits what you can design or how you can work.

How does CNC routing differ from laser engraving?
A CNC Router Machine uses a physical rotating spindle bit to cut and carve material — it removes material mechanically. Laser engravers use a focused light beam to burn or vaporize material. CNC routing handles deeper cuts and 3D carving more effectively; laser is better for fine surface engraving and thin material cutting. Many businesses use both for different applications.
